Wenn du Gravitation simulieren willst, solltest du vielleicht zu einer vorhandenen Bibliothek greifen, welche die Physik implementiert.

Wenn du es komplett selber machen willst, solltest du dir die wichtigsten DGLs zu den Teilgebieten raussuchen und anhand derer dann die Bewegungen deiner Objekte numerisch berechnen (zum Beispiel mit dem Runge-Kutta-Verfahren). Empfehle dir dafür aber für die ersten Prototypen beispielsweise Matlab oder Python mit numpy und matplotlib - sonst schlägst du dich mehr mit Drumherum, als mit der Mathematik dahinter rum.
